10. The Rates
There are two costs for each call, the local part and the international
part. The use of the Services requires a working connection to the
public telephone network and the Internet. Such local access is not a
part of the Services. The party making the local call is responsible
for the costs for the local access in accordance with the terms and
conditions applied by your telephone or Internet provider.
The international part of the call is paid for by the Service
subscriber. If the person dialing the number is not an Operator One
Connect subscriber, you will have to pay for the international part of
the call.
The currently applicable rates for the Services are provided at
Operator One’s websites (e.g. www.operatorone.com). Unless stated
otherwise, all prices are in Euro and shall be exclusive of value added
taxes (VAT). Operator One has the right to amend the applicable rates
at any time. If the rates are increased, such amended rates shall enter
into force at the earliest 14 days after Operator One (on its website)
has announced that an increase is contemplated.
11. Payment
Payments are made at the website, in accordance with the procedure
there provided for. The Services are mainly pre-paid by on-line
accounts (the "Accounts").
Operator One may also offer an automatic recharge function. The
automatic recharge function means that when your Account balance is
below a certain level, your Account will be automatically recharged up
to a certain pre-selected amount.
Operator One will refund your credit balance in the event you terminate
your Services pursuant to the terms set forth below or in the event
that Operator One terminates this Agreement without cause. You may
request for a refund by contacting Operator One's customer services at
the address set out in section 17 below. Refund requests carried out
through other means shall not be eligible for the refund. For the
avoidance of doubt, no refunds shall be given for services paid or
credit acquired through discounts or vouchers. Operator One reserves
the right to deny repetitive refund requests.
An administrative fee of up to 10 Euros may be charged for any refund.

13. Force Majeure
Operator One and you shall be released from liability pursuant to this
Agreement provided the loss or the omission is due to an event beyond
the party's control ("Force Majeure Event") and the event prevents,
significantly obstructs or delays the performance thereof. The
aforementioned shall also apply where the loss or the omission is due
to late deliveries from Operator One's sub-contractors which have been
caused by a Force Majeure Event.
Force Majeure Event means, inter alia, acts or omissions by public
authorities, newly-enacted or amended legislation, labour conflicts,
blockades, war, riots, sabotage, extreme weather conditions, lightning,
fires, explosions, floods, natural catastrophes or accidents.
